  • I used Fresh Freesia cardstock as my card base, cut at 5 1/2" x 8 1/2" and scored at 4 1/4".
  • I cut a piece of Peach Pie cardstock for the next layer and ran it through the Stampin' Cut & Emboss Machine with the  Mini Corrugated 3D Embossing Folder.
  • I added a Basic White Layer 3 3/4" x 5" with the sentiment, from the Thankful Garden stamp set, stamped on in Peach Pie ink.
  • On a scrap piece of Basic White, I used the large hydrangea bloom stencils to create the floral focal point, using Fresh Freesia, Gorgeous Grape and Garden Green ink. I like to use our old Stamp positioning tool, the Stamparatus, to help keep everything in place, because the magnets are so strong.
  • I die cut the hydrangea bloom with the corresponding die from the Thankful Garden die and added it to the card front with Stampin' Dimensionals.
  • I used Fresh Freesia Seam Binding ribbon for the bow on the bottom of the hydrangea bloom and Purple Fine Shimmer Gems to add the sparkle to the bloom itself.

A Banner Day!

Did you know that banners have been around since the Old Testament times?  Moses used them to keep the Israelites in line during their trek through the wilderness.

Ancient Romans would decorate them with a coat of arms and hang them at their doors to identify their house.

 Ancient Japanese warriors would wear them on their armour.








Banners were everywhere during Medieval times, on castles, in battles, at feasts!


Trade unions in Britain brought them back into use with symbols identifying their trade in popular May Day parades.

So banners aren't new, but they are a beautiful way to enhance your home decor during special seasons or to decorate for events such as Halloween.  Stampin' Up has come out with a series of banner kits in the new Holiday Mini Catalogue.  The basic set is the Build a Banner Simply Created Kit which includes 18 blank canvas pennants, some jute twine and alphabet and image stencils.

The lighting and background colouring leave a lot to be desired, but you get the idea!  Oh, my goodness!  So much fun to make, and not difficult with most of the pieces cut for you.  You have many choices you can make so as to make it your creation.


  • You can see the three shapes of pennants in the kit, six of each shape!  
  • There are precut and scored paper strips to make two of the three rosettes pictured here.  I used the Simply Scored Scoring Tool to make the third one of paper in the Witches' Brew Design Series Paper.
  • I used a sponge dauber along with the background and letter stencils to create the patterns on the pennants.
  • The circles for the top of the rosettes are included along with the cutouts embossed in glittery black.
  • Ribbon and accessories are part of the kit as well, but I added a few of my own.
